In 2024, the number of aluminium enterprises in Italy is projected at 326, gradually declining to 320 by 2028. This represents a consistent year-on-year decrease, with the count declining slightly each year. The 5-year compounded annual growth rate (CAGR) reflects a modest downward trend in the industry, emphasizing potential consolidation or challenges in market conditions.
Future trends to observe include:
- Environmental regulations impacting production processes and costs.
- Technological innovations potentially driving efficiency and competitiveness.
- Global supply chain dynamics affecting raw material availability and pricing.
- Market demand fluctuations linked to sectors such as automotive and construction.
